The hotel is full of history, from the everyday one, connected with the tradition of the city's spa, to the slightly mysterious one, connected with the mysterious disappearance of the famous detective novelist Agatha Christie, who was hiding in this very building. The room that was provided to me had older but solid equipment. Everything was clean, including the bathroom and toilet. The orientation of the room to the courtyard was at first glance somewhat disturbing, but it must be said that this did not cause any problems related to annoying noise at night or similar problems. The building has a single, not very spacious elevator, but considering that many guests choose to walk up or down the stairs anyway, the wait for a free elevator is not long or annoying at all. The breakfasts were very good, as far as the traditional English breakfast is concerned, on the other hand the continental breakfast consisted only of cereals, yogurts and fruit. Some salami or cheese was missing. But if you ask the waiter for them, he will bring very good and fresch cheeses from the kitchen, even three kinds of them! Dinners served in the beautiful, stylish restaurant (art deco) are made to order, but a seat is not that hard to get. The a la carte menu is somewhat limited in the meals selection, nevertheless the dishes served are wery deliciousness. The waiters are very helpful and pleasant. The same cannot be said about the restaurant bar staff, who tend to ignore guests. The people at the reception were generally very pleasant, with professional behavior, sometimes going beyond their normal duties (especially the receptionist who speaks Polish was absolutely fantastic, he even gave us printed materials about the history of the hotel on his own initiative!) The parking lot at the hotel provided ample opportunities to park our vehicle. The city center is less than a 10-minute walk from the hotel.

Is Old Swan Hotel pet-friendly?

Yes, you can stay with your pet at the Old Swan Hotel. However, please note that there may be charges applicable for bringing your pet along.

When are the check-in and check-out times for Old Swan Hotel?

When you book a stay at Old Swan Hotel, you can access your room from 15:00 and should leave by 11:00.

Is there parking at Old Swan Hotel?

Yes, there is parking available at the Old Swan Hotel. The hotel offers on-site public parking for a fee of £12 per day. Reservations for parking are not required.
